当前位置: 首页 > news >正文

软考必备|数据结构算法速记表(高频考点,直接背)

软考必备|数据结构&算法速记表(高频考点,直接背)

备考软考(软件设计师)的小伙伴都知道,数据结构&算法是分值天花板,选择题+下午大题占比极高,也是很多人容易丢分的模块。整理了一份超精简速记表,摒弃冗余知识点,只保留考场必用、高频必考内容,打印出来直接背,省时又高效,帮你快速吃透核心考点,刷题不踩坑!

适用场景:软考软件设计师(中级)备考、数据结构专项刷题辅助、考前快速复盘,新手也能轻松上手,不用再翻厚重教材找重点~

一、线性表存储结构选择(必考选择)

核心考点:根据操作场景选择最优存储结构,记准口诀,做题直接秒选!

高频操作场景

最优存储结构

速记口诀

频繁在表头、表尾插入/删除

双向循环链表

头尾随便动,选双向循环

随机查找、按下标快速访问

顺序表

随机找元素,顺序表最快

很少增删、只查不改

顺序表

静态不动用顺序

频繁在中间插入/删除

单/双向链表

中间瞎折腾,链表最省心

二、栈 & 队列(基础必记)

软考选择题常考,记准核心特性和判满/判空公式,不丢基础分!

  • 栈:后进先出(LIFO),核心应用:括号匹配、函数调用、表达式求值

  • 队列:先进先出(FIFO),核心应用:任务调度、缓冲队列

  • 循环队列(牺牲一个存储单元,软考必考)

    • 判空条件:front == rear

    • 判满条件:(rear + 1) % MaxSize == front

三、二叉树 & 哈夫曼树(高频计算)

重点记公式,计算题直接套公式,避免出错,哈夫曼树是下午大题常考考点之一!

  • 二叉树核心公式(必背):n₀ = n₂ + 1(n₀:叶子结点数,n₂:度为2的结点数)

  • 哈夫曼树(核心考点)

    • 结构特点:只有度0(叶子)和度2的结点,没有度1的结点

    • 核心公式:叶子数为n₀,总结点数 =2n₀ - 1(计算题直接套)

四、图(核心速记,易混点突破)

图的存储方式+算法用途是软考高频易错点,区分清楚,避免记混!

4.1 存储方式选择

  • 稀疏图(边数少)👉邻接表(省空间,效率高)

  • 稠密图(边数多)👉邻接矩阵(访问速度快)

4.2 邻接矩阵关键考点

  • 无向图:每条边对应邻接矩阵中2个1,1的总数 = 边数 × 2

  • 有向图:每条边对应邻接矩阵中1个1,方向由行指向列

4.3 图算法用途(必背,不记混)

算法名称

核心作用

速记提示

Prim、Kruskal

最小生成树

两个算法,一个用途

Dijkstra

单源最短路径(从一个顶点到其他所有顶点)

单源找最短

Floyd

多源最短路径(所有顶点之间)

多源全覆盖

拓扑排序

有向无环图(DAG)的任务排序

无环才能排

关键路径

AOE网,求工程最短工期

工程找工期

五、排序算法(重中之重,选择+大题必考)

核心记:复杂度、稳定性,软考下午大题常考冒泡、快速、归并排序,选择题常考复杂度对比!

排序算法

平均时间复杂度

最坏时间复杂度

是否稳定

冒泡排序、直接插入排序

O(n²)

O(n²)

稳定

快速排序

O(nlogn)

O(n²)

不稳定

归并排序

O(nlogn)

O(nlogn)

稳定

堆排序

O(nlogn)

O(nlogn)

不稳定

排序口诀(直接背,避免记混)

  • 快排平均很优秀,最坏直接变平方

  • 归并堆排全程稳,都是 O(nlogn)

  • 冒泡插入最简单,复杂度都是平方

六、时间复杂度(等级排序,必考对比)

记住从小到大的顺序,选择题直接判断,不用计算!

O(1) < O(logn) < O(n) < O(nlogn) < O(n²) < O(2ⁿ)

速记口诀:常数 < 对数 < 线性 < 线性对数 < 平方 < 指数

七、二分查找(基础必记)

二分查找是选择题常考考点,记住2个核心条件,直接排除错误选项:

  • 必备条件:顺序存储 + 线性表有序

  • 易错点:链表不能做二分查找(无法随机访问下标)

结尾备考提示

这份速记表覆盖了软考数据结构&算法的所有高频考点,不用死记硬背复杂原理,重点记公式、口诀、场景对应关系。建议打印出来,刷题时随时翻看,考前快速复盘10分钟,能帮你稳住这部分高分!

后续会持续更新软考各模块速记和真题解析,关注不迷路,一起高效备考,一次过软考~

http://www.jsqmd.com/news/773394/

相关文章:

  • Legacy iOS Kit:让旧iPhone和iPad重获新生的终极工具
  • 创业股权分配程序,股权比例,分红规则上链,避免合伙人反目。
  • 基于FPGA的永磁同步电机复合滑模无速度传感器控制【附代码】
  • 2026年5月宁波楼梯供应商深度解析:为何瑞王铠萨是豪宅与工程项目的优选伙伴? - 2026年企业推荐榜
  • 2026年5月新消息:探寻山东SEDEX辅导领域的专业服务力量 - 2026年企业推荐榜
  • 2026年5月国内环氧双组份胶粘石胶实力厂商推荐:南京绿磊装饰材料有限公司 - 2026年企业推荐榜
  • 2026年5月新消息:国产品牌崛起,三坐标测量仪供应商如何选? - 2026年企业推荐榜
  • HoRNDIS:Mac与Android USB网络共享的终极解决方案
  • Spyder深色模式:让科学编程的夜晚更舒适
  • 终极指南:如何用SysDVR实现Switch游戏画面电脑同步的3种方法
  • 2026年现阶段安徽省考面试辅导机构深度解析:为何相对面教育成为焦点 - 2026年企业推荐榜
  • Windows 11系统优化终极指南:如何一键清理和加速你的电脑
  • 2026年近期武汉不锈钢挡圈采购指南:湖北欣合紧固件资深供应商深度解析 - 2026年企业推荐榜
  • ViFeEdit:基于图像与文本特征的视频编辑技术解析
  • 5大理由告诉你:为什么UE5-MCP是AI驱动游戏开发的革命性工具
  • 2026年至今,秦皇岛全屋定制口碑价值重塑,揭秘本地品牌的硬核实力 - 2026年企业推荐榜
  • Windows字体渲染终极优化指南:3步让你的文字像Mac一样清晰
  • 2026年最新温州税务外包实力公司深度解析:为何泓远财务成为企业优选? - 2026年企业推荐榜
  • 2026年第二季度复合水带采购聚焦:沃泽灌溉的综合实力与选型指南 - 2026年企业推荐榜
  • Downr1n:基于checkm8漏洞的iOS设备降级与越狱完全指南
  • 025年-2026年AI智能体学术论文发表国家(地区)共现网络图
  • DDrawCompat终极指南:让Windows老游戏重获新生的免费兼容性解决方案
  • declare(strict_types=1);的生命周期的庖丁解牛
  • 终极指南:5分钟构建高效离线语音识别系统
  • 2026年5月更新:济南直播间LED大屏选型指南,深度剖析泉亮光电的核心竞争力 - 2026年企业推荐榜
  • CloudCone VPS 如何通过控制台重装 CentOS 7 最小化系统
  • 【AISMM模型评估团队组建黄金法则】:20年实战验证的5大核心角色配置与避坑指南
  • 2026现阶段,重塑竞争格局:武汉公路资质办理服务商选型决胜指南 - 2026年企业推荐榜
  • 如何永久保存微信聊天记录?WeChatMsg微信数据分析工具完全指南
  • 025年-2026年AI智能体学术论文发表机构共现网络图